titleOfInvention Enzymolysis equipment for extracting taurine from oysters
abstract The utility model discloses an enzymolysis device for extracting taurine from oysters, which comprises an enzymolysis tank, a recovery tank, a filtrate collection tank and an adjusting mechanism; the enzymolysis tank is divided into a stirring cavity and a filtrate cavity, a heat insulation plate is sleeved on the stirring cavity, an electric heating wire is installed in the heat insulation plate and electrically connected with a temperature control switch, a motor is installed at the top of the stirring cavity, the output end of the motor is connected with a stirring shaft, and a first stirring blade and a second stirring blade are installed on the stirring shaft; a first filter screen is arranged above the filter liquid cavity, a liquid outlet is arranged in the middle of the bottom of the first filter screen, and the liquid outlet is communicated with a liquid outlet pipeline; the adjusting mechanism comprises an internally mounted first elastic part, a plurality of guide rollers, guide plates and a cover plate device, the first elastic part is connected with the upper end part of the sliding plate, the lower end part of the sliding plate is connected with the cover plate device through a connecting shaft, the guide rollers and the guide plates are respectively arranged on two side edges of the upper part of the cover plate device, and the lower end part of the cover plate device is positioned in the recovery pipeline.
